Yesterday Governor Murphy signed into law my bill to increase allowances paid to war veterans with certain service-connected disabilities from $750 to $1,800 starting next January. Asm Benson, myself, and Asm Mukherji released this joint statement on the bill becoming law:
“This annual allowance increase is long overdue. $750 does not stretch as far as it used to and it is time we acknowledge that by providing our disabled veterans with the financial assistance they have earned.

International Overdose Awareness Day is held on August 31 every year to mourn those we've lost and acknowledge those still struggling with substance abuse. And two years ago the state Legislature adopted my bill to designate today as the state's official Overdose Awareness Day.

On Wednesday, Governor Murphy signed my bill A3670. This simple change straightening-out the deadline for primary write-in winners to file paperwork accepting their nomination will make the process easier on the state's election administrators and successful write-in candidates.
